      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;P&gt;After the weekend to think it over, I reset my procedure and used an FID rather than the BLOCKID10 field for the key field. The result fills in all the block areas with a population and residential class. I was able to convert the dasy_rast to a point feature class (NEWDENSITY, not NEWPOP) and use a spatial join to sum the regions of CT. At first, 0 value points made up about 75% of the feature class so I ran the conversion again using after selecting only the raster values &amp;gt;0. &lt;/P&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>
